if $a_1r_1 = a_2r_2$, what does $\frac{a_2}{a_1}$ equal (in terms of $r_1$ and $r_2$)? note—were just asking you to algebraically rearrange $a_1r_1 = a_2r_2$. (10 points)

Answer

Explanation:

Step1: Rearrange the given equation

Given $A_1r_1 = A_2r_2$, we want to find $\frac{A_2}{A_1}$. First, divide both sides of the equation by $A_1r_2$. $\frac{A_1r_1}{A_1r_2}=\frac{A_2r_2}{A_1r_2}$

Step2: Simplify the equation

On the left - hand side, $\frac{A_1r_1}{A_1r_2}=\frac{r_1}{r_2}$, and on the right - hand side, $\frac{A_2r_2}{A_1r_2}=\frac{A_2}{A_1}$. So, $\frac{A_2}{A_1}=\frac{r_1}{r_2}$

Answer:

$\frac{r_1}{r_2}$
